A Union Pacific Z-train accelerates after being stopped for a red signal at Centralia Center.Taken from a public grade crossing sidewalk, well back from the crossing gate arm.
A southbound empty coal train accelerates out of town after being forgotten by the dispatcher at a red signal for awhile.Taken from Centralia Amtrak station platform.
An empty grain train flies through Chehalis, WA, on the double track Seattle Sub.Taken from a public grade crossing sidewalk, well back from the crossing gate arm.
View off of the bridge facing west toward Munroe Falls, Ohio. The siding to the limestone company is the third track to the left. The middle track is currently closed for maintenance 2 1/2 miles east of here.
Here is a view off of the top of the 50-foot-high bridge I mentioned in my last picture. Beware, there are several pictures taken from here. Note there are no handrails on this side of the bridge.
Southbound NS comes off the Mt. Vernon Sub. onto the Chester Sub as UP 9178 waits for his turn. This would be the 3rd and final train 9178 has to wait on before he can head North.
